Betty Ann Beeck , 91, of Akron, Iowa, passed away suddenly on Saturday, October 29, 2022, at Hawarden Regional Healthcare in Hawarden, Iowa.

Funeral services will be 10:30 a.m. Thursday, November 3, 2022, at Trinity Lutheran Church in Akron, Iowa.  Pastor Susan Juilfs will officiate.  Burial will follow at Riverside Cemetery in Akron.  Visitation with the family present will be from 9:00 a.m. until service time on Thursday, November 3, 2022, at Trinity Lutheran Church.  Arrangements are with the Rexwinkel Funeral Home in Akron, Iowa.

Betty Ann Willer, the daughter of Edward and Annie (Eilers) Willer, was born November 26, 1930, in Akron, Iowa.  She was baptized, confirmed, and married at Trinity Lutheran Church.  She attended country school in Plymouth County, Iowa.

Betty was united in marriage to Albert Beeck on June 22, 1952.  Betty loved growing up on the farm, especially the baby animals in the Spring.  She helped her husband farm side by side for 23 years in Union County, South Dakota.  They moved to Akron in 1976.  Albert passed away July 8, 2013, in Akron.

She was an active member of Trinity Lutheran Church.  She loved people, no matter how old or young.  She and Albert were leaders of Scattered 4-H club for 11 years.  Her family was her pride and joy.  Betty passed her love of cooking to her children.  She taught her daughter how to sew at a young age.  She also loved to crochet and do ceramics.

Survivors include her son, Allen (Val) Beeck; her daughter, Judy Schink; her daughter in law, Charlotte A. Beeck; 12 grandchildren; 9 great grandchildren; and several nieces and nephews.

She was preceded in death by her parents; two young sisters, LeAnna and Elsie; two brothers: Donald (Elwanda) Willer and Emil Willer; a sister: Frances (Raymond) Barinsky; her son in law, Darwin Schink; and her son, Arlin Beeck.
